    Carl Edward Walz

    January 20, 1952 - July 9, 2020

    Conway… Carl Edward Walz, 68, passed away Thursday, July 9, 2020. Born January 20, 1952 in Peekskill, NY, he was the son of the late Harold and Loretta Kennedy Walz. Mr. Walz enjoyed life. He lived it to the fullest and was always "balls to the wall". He was a hardworking man. He was a retired locomotive engineer from Metro North Railroad and was a veteran of the US Army. Mr. Walz was also a licensed ham radio operator. Mr. Walz loved his wife, who was always devoted to him. He enjoyed spending time with his family and friends. He loved golfing, hunting, skiing, motorcycles, playing guitar, and camping. Along with his parents, he was predeceased by one brother, Richard Walz. Surviving are his wife Janice Walz of Conway; two sons, Gregory Walz (Lisa) of Poughkeepsie, NY and Christopher Walz (Andrea) of Green Sea, SC; 8 grandchildren, Daniel Atwell, Christopher Walz, Jr., Alexus Walz, Kaylee Leonard, Olivia Leonard, Benjamin Walz, Isaac Walz, and Liam Walz; one brother, John Walz (Laura) of Wappingers Falls, NY; his wife's twin sister, AKA his second wife, Adela Ronsani (Angelo); a brother-in-law, Adam Nowik (Elizabeth); nieces and nephews, Rachel Ronsani (John Knighton), Anthony Ronsani (Brittany), Rory Nowik, Scott Holmes, Meaghan Jensen, and Leah Hall; a great nephew, Joshua Ronsani; a great niece, Adrianna Knighton; and his close friends, Ray Salzear, Ralph DePinto, Big Steve Nevelle, Phil Gambelli, Tim Walton, Bruce Gibson, Joe Cannistra, and Willie Costigan; and all of his Shrub Oak Alumni. A private service for the family as well as a Celebration of Life service to be held at a later date.
